Fine Filters Are Available in The Range of 1 to 5 Micron:
Low Initial Pressure Drop.
Light In Weight And Easy To Handle.
High Cost / Performance Ratio.
High Dust Holding Capacity.
Cleanable / Washable.
Applications:
General Filtration For Air-Conditioning And Air Handling Units.
General Air Filtration And Pre-Filtration.
Spray Booths And Pre-Filtration.
Specifications:
Type: Flange or Box
Frame: Galvanized Steel, Aluminum Anodized,SS304
Separators: Aluminum
Filter Media: HDPE Media / Non Woven Synthetic Media
All These Filters Are Washable And Hence Reusable. Normal Sizes Available Are:

FAQ's of AHU PRE Filters FOR Tatisilwai Industrial area Phase -I Ranchi Jharkhand:
Q: How do AHU pre filters improve air quality in industrial facilities?
A: AHU pre filters capture coarse dust, fibers, and large particles from intake air before it circulates through HVAC systems. This process prevents contamination, reduces HVAC wear, and promotes a cleaner indoor environment in plants such as power, steel, cement, fertilizer, and textile industries.
Q: What materials are used in the construction of these AHU pre filters?
A: The filters are constructed using galvanized steel, aluminum anodized, or SS304 for the frame, while the filtration media consists of HDPE mesh or non-woven synthetic material with microfiber as the intermediate filter layer. This combination ensures durability and optimal particle retention.
Q: When should AHU pre filters be replaced in an industrial setting?
A: Replacement intervals depend on the operational environment and airborne particulate load. However, routine inspection is recommended, with replacement typically required when visible clogging or a notable increase in pressure drop is observed, ensuring consistent filtration performance.

Q: What are the primary benefits of using AHU pre filters in large-scale industrial applications?
A: They extend the lifespan of downstream filters, safeguard sensitive HVAC components, minimize equipment maintenance, and uphold high indoor air quality for a safer work environment, which is crucial in sectors like power, cement, steel, fertilizer, and textile manufacturing.
